How To Write Resume For Flower Cutter
- Highlight your expertise in flower identification and cutting techniques, demonstrating your knowledge of different flower varieties and their specific handling requirements.
- Showcase your efficiency and attention to detail by emphasizing your ability to operate cutting machines precisely and maintain a high level of quality control.
- Emphasize your understanding of packaging and storage techniques, ensuring that flowers are delivered fresh and in optimal condition.
- Demonstrate your commitment to customer satisfaction by highlighting your experience in collaborating with florists and designers to meet specific flower needs and ensure customer orders are fulfilled accurately.
- Quantify your accomplishments whenever possible, providing specific metrics or examples to demonstrate the impact of your work on productivity, efficiency, or quality.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Flower Cutter
What are the essential skills for a successful Flower Cutter?
Essential skills for a successful Flower Cutter include a strong knowledge of flower varieties and their specific handling requirements, proficiency in operating cutting machines, attention to detail for quality control, understanding of packaging and storage techniques, and a commitment to customer satisfaction.
What is the job outlook for Flower Cutters?
The job outlook for Flower Cutters is expected to be positive in the coming years, as the demand for high-quality flowers continues to grow. Flower Cutters play a vital role in the supply chain, ensuring that fresh and beautiful flowers are available to consumers.
What are the career advancement opportunities for Flower Cutters?
Career advancement opportunities for Flower Cutters can include promotions to lead roles, such as Nursery Manager or Production Supervisor, or specialization in areas such as quality control or flower breeding.
What is the average salary for Flower Cutters?
The average salary for Flower Cutters can vary depending on experience, location, and employer. In the United States, the median annual salary for Flower Cutters is around $35,000.
What are the working conditions like for Flower Cutters?
Flower Cutters typically work in greenhouses or nurseries, where they may be exposed to temperature variations, humidity, and potential allergens. They may also need to work in wet or cold conditions during peak seasons.
What is the educational background required to become a Flower Cutter?
While there are no specific educational requirements to become a Flower Cutter, many employers prefer candidates with a high school diploma or equivalent, along with some experience in horticulture or a related field.
